Part-Time Controller
Posted: 01/18/2026Lake Champlain Maritime Museum is looking for an experienced, detail-oriented Part-Time Controller to join our nonprofit organization. This role is essential to ensuring our financial stability, providing oversight of accounting functions, budget planning, cash forecasting, and strategic financial guidance to senior leadership and the board of directors. The position reports to the Executive Director.
Salary/Rate of Pay: $45 hour/depending on experience
Status: Part time, year round (20-24 hours/week), Non-Exempt
Basic Qualifications- Bachelor’s degree in Accounting or equivalent experience required
- Minimum of 5 years of relevant experience required
- Nonprofit accounting experience required
- Proficient in QuickBooks Online (QBO) and Excel
- Strong communication, organizational, and time management skills and a welcoming attitude
- Ability to meet deadlines and manage multiple priorities effectively
- A commitment to collaboration and enthusiasm for Lake Champlain, its history, and its future
Financial Reporting & Analysis- Prepare, monitor, and analyze monthly and annual financial reports
- Reconcile bank, credit card, and cash accounts; maintain balance sheet accuracy and track restricted cash
- Investigate significant variances and offer actionable recommendations
- This position is responsible for general and grants accounting.
- Verify account postings and ensure accuracy
- Lead development of the annual budget
- Provide monthly and quarterly budget-to-actual analyses, overall and by department
- Develop and maintain ongoing cash forecasts to monitor liquidity and guide short-term financial decisions
- Offer strategic insights based on financial performance and anticipated cash flow
- Collaborate with external accountants to prepare for the annual financial audit and tax filings
- Establish and maintain internal financial controls and procedures
- Deliver financial projections and data-driven insights to senior leadership
- Present financial updates and guidance during board meetings
- Supervise and mentor a Staff Bookkeeper to build a strong, efficient accounting team
- Support program managers in producing, reading, and responding to financial reports
This position will include office work during regular office hours with occasional after business hours meetings.
